Kathmandu. On the occasion of World Children’s Day, Golyan Group organized a ‘Kids Playdate’ program for the children of Gen-G martyr families on Thursday. Children of martyr families and their parents were present in the program organized at Oops Nepal Fun Park in Dhumbarahi.
Golyan Group had announced an educational scholarship scheme for the children of martyr’s families on October 24. Under the scheme, an agreement has been made with parents to bear the education expenses of 27 children up to grade 12. Children and parents of martyr families in Kathmandu who are involved in the educational scholarship scheme were present in the program on Thursday. The kids enjoyed playing various entertaining and intellectual games at the Oops Fun Park.
Akshay Golyan, Managing Director of Golyan Group, said that the gathering was organized to exchange acquaintances among the members of the ‘Naya Parivar’. “Our new family is united by a shared commitment and purpose,” he said. He said that the prosperity of the country was possible only in the welfare and development of children and their right to freedom, happiness and opportunity should be ensured.
Jyoti Gaire, Head of Corporate Affairs and Communications, Golyan Group, said that the event is being organized on the occasion of World Children’s Day to respect and protect the rights of children. “All aspects of children’s development are linked to their happiness, and the path to prosperity of the society also starts from this,” she said. jh
Golyan Group has announced to provide educational scholarships up to grade 12 for the children of Gen-G martyr families. In the first phase, a memorandum of understanding was signed with the parents and in the second phase, the process of signing a tripartite agreement between the school, guardians and Golyan Group has started.
